220. Qatar Airways Cargo Takes Delivery of 13th Boeing 777 Freighter
Qatar Airways Cargo has taken delivery of its thirteenth Boeing 777 freighter. Continuing its trajectory of rapid growth and expansion, the world’s third largest international cargo carrier’s fleet now includes 22 freighters, comprising eight Airbus A330F, 13 Boeing 777F and one Boeing 747-8F.
221. Thierry Douin Joins Dusit as Regional Vice President - MEA
Dusit International has appointed Mr Thierry Douin as its Regional Vice President for the Middle East and Africa (MEA). Mr Douin will act as the figurehead for Dusit International in the region, overseeing the company’s expansion efforts, driving operational performance and supervising the opening of new hotels from his base in the Dubai Regional Office.
222. Dusit Paves Way for Major Entry into Serviced Apartments
Dusit Paves Way for Major Entry into Serviced Apartments. Dusit is set to enter the rapidly expanding Residence/Serviced Apartment segment of the hospitality industry as part of a planned expansion program. Projects are currently underway in Thailand and the Middle East.
223. Ascott Accelerates Growth of Citadines Brand in China with Manachise JV
Ascott is stepping up the expansion of its Citadines brand in China through a joint venture with one of China’s leading hotel operators Huazhu Hotels Group (Huazhu) and Huazhu’s subsidiary and an apartment rental firm, CJIA Apartments Group (CJIA).
